Compartilhar via


Função Left (Visual Basic)

Retorna uma sequência de caracteres que contém um número especificado de caracteres do lado esquerdo de uma sequência de caracteres.

Public Shared Function Left( _
   ByVal str As String, _
   ByVal Length As Integer _
) As String

Parâmetros

  • str
    Obrigatório.String expressão do qual os caracteres mais à esquerda são retornados.

  • Length
    Obrigatório.Integer expressão. Expressão numérica indicando quantos caracteres para retornar.Se for zero, uma sequência de caracteres de comprimento zero (" ") será retornada.Se maior ou igual ao número de caracteres em str, a sequência completa será retornada.

Exceções

Tipo de exceção

Número de erro

Condição

ArgumentException

5

Length < 0.

Ver a coluna " número de erro " se você estiver atualizando aplicativos Visual Basic 6.0 que usam manipulação de erros não estruturada.(Você pode comparar o número do erro com a Propriedade do Número (Erro de objeto).) Entretanto, quando for possivel, você pode considerar substituir tal controle de erro por Visão Geral sobre a Manipulação Estruturada de Exceções para o Visual Basic.

Comentários

Para determinar o número de caracteres em str, use a função Len.Se for usado em um aplicativo Formulários do Windows, ou qualquer outra classe que tenha uma propriedade Left, você deve qualificar totalmente a função com Microsoft.VisualBasic.Left.

Observação:

O LeftB função nas versões anteriores do Visual Basic retorna uma seqüência de caracteres em bytes, em vez de caracteres. Isso é usado primariamente para converter sequências de caracteres em aplicações com conjuntos de caracteres de byte duplo (DBCS).Todas sequências de caracteres do Visual Basic estão em Unicode, e LeftB não é mais suportado.

Exemplo

Este exemplo demonstra o uso da função Left para retornar uma subsequência de caracteres de uma determinada String.Em uma classe que tem uma propriedade Left, talvez você precise qualificar totalmente a função Left.

Dim TestString As String = "Hello World!"
' Returns "Hello".
Dim subString As String = Microsoft.VisualBasic.Left(TestString, 5)

Requisitos

Namespace:Microsoft.VisualBasic

**Módulo:**Strings

Assembly: Visual Basic Runtime Library (em Microsoft.VisualBasic.dll)

Consulte também

Conceitos

Sumário para programação de mudanças em elementos de suporte

Referência

Sumário de Manipulação de Strings

Função Right (Visual Basic)

Função Len (Visual Basic)

Função Mid (Visual Basic)

ArgumentException